Hi All, I wrote Redline Smalltalk (http://redline.st) and I wanted to clarify something that came up recently ...
I'd like you all to know that Redline Smalltalk takes Smalltalk source code and compiles it to JVM Bytecode in memory and executes it. Put another way, Redline creates .class files on the fly in memory.
